WebFast facts: Gilbert’s potoroo, sometimes called the “rat-kangaroo”, is Australia’s most endangered marsupial and one of the world’s most endangered mammals. The species was thought to be extinct from the early 1900s, until it was rediscovered in 1994 on the Mt Gardner headland. OUR CONSERVATION STATUS. National: Critically Endangered. WebJeff Wyatt, in Anesthesia and Analgesia in Laboratory Animals (Second Edition), 2008. 1. Long-nosed Potoroo—Potorous tridactylus. The potoroo is a rabbit-sized marsupial common to Australia and Tasmania weighing up to 1.8 kg with a 38-day gestation and 130-day pouch life (Landesman, 1999). WebCurrent Species Status. The Long-footed Potoroo is listed as Endangered in Victoria under the Victorian Flora and Fauna Guarantee Act 1988, Endangered in NSW under the NSW Threatened Species Conservation Act 1995 and Endangered nationally under the Commonwealth Endangered Species Protection Act 1992. WebPotorous tridactylus is a rabbit-sized rat-kangaroo with an elongated muzzle (Matthews 1971 and Morris 1965). The length of its head and body is approximately 300-400 mm, while its tail is about 150-260 mm long (Strahan 1995 and Walker 1975). Its pelage is straight, soft, and loose with a grey or a light chestnut ... WebGilbert's potoroos are primarily found in tall shrubland of 1.5 - 2 meters with dense Melaleuca growth. Nesting sites of these animals are typically secluded, bowl-shaped recesses under low bushes, sheltered by the shrub canopy.
